What is an Urban Big Data Centre?

An urban big data centre is a facility that collects, stores, and analyzes data relevant to urban planning. The data comes from various sources, such as traffic sensors, public transit systems, social media, and weather stations. This data is then analyzed to identify patterns and trends that can help policymakers and planners make informed decisions.

The Benefits of an Urban Big Data Centre

Urban big data centers provide several benefits, including:

Improved Decision-making:

By analyzing large sets of data, policymakers and planners can identify patterns and trends that might not be apparent through traditional means. This enables them to make more informed decisions about infrastructure, public services, and transportation systems.

Cost Savings:

Effective planning allows policymakers to allocate resources more efficiently, reducing waste and saving money. By using big data technology, cities can optimize public services such as transportation, waste management, and emergency services, which can lead to significant cost savings.

Improved Quality of Life:

An Urban big data centre can help city planners address challenges such as traffic congestion, air pollution, and environmental hazards, leading to a better quality of life for urban dwellers. For example, by analyzing traffic data, city planners can identify areas where congestion is highest and optimize traffic light timings for vehicular and pedestrian traffic.

Enhanced Transparency:

An urban big data centre can also help cities become more transparent, by making data available to the public. This enables citizens to hold their elected officials and public servants accountable, leading to a more open and responsive government.

Examples of Successful Big Data Applications in Urban Planning

Several cities worldwide have already implemented big data solutions to tackle urban challenges effectively. For instance, in Copenhagen, Denmark, data from sensors on rubbish bins is used to optimize waste collection routes, reducing fuel consumption, and minimizing traffic congestion.

Another example comes from Tokyo, Japan, where public transit data is used to predict crowding levels, allowing commuters to avoid rush-hour trains and reducing overcrowding.
